This is an Application seeking condonation of delay of 32 days in filing the Appeal.
Heard both sides. Perused the contents of the Application. On a perusal of the same, I am satisfied that the delay is properly explained and sufficient ground is made out for condoning the delay.
In view thereof, the delay in filing the Appeal is condoned. The Criminal Application is allowed and disposed of.
CRIMINAL APPLICATION NO............./2018 By means of this Application, the applicant has sought leave to file Appeal against the order dated 24th May,2018 delivered by learned Additional Sessions Judge-
22.03.APPA.909.18 7, Nagpur, acquitting the accused u/s 138 of the Negotiable Instruments Act.
Heard both sides. I have considered the grounds of challenge mentioned in the Appeal and I am satisfied that a case is made out for grant of leave. Hence, leave is granted. Appeal be registered.
